Output d690c8a1d11cb02f65ce61a39b61eb792fc15f04b783b74e714ecfd9042581c1:0

value
27516181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ad409f3c46e02b15b429589486aed49ea9151272 OP_EQUAL
address
MPhEYdft3DX3HP3jJpHwVRqMqqbQnZQJJ2
transaction
d690c8a1d11cb02f65ce61a39b61eb792fc15f04b783b74e714ecfd9042581c1
spent
true